I HAVE MADE A „NEWER“ FILM

FEST’s guest Karen Shahnazarov was slightly confused bz the question about his latest film. Namely, the sound of his latest film is currently being mixed and hence the Vanished Empire is not his latest film.
„My previous film – the Vanished Empire – is a film about my youth in a country which is no more. It’s a film about people who lived in the seventies of the previous century and couldn’t even have dreamed that the country they were living in was going to vanish. You in Serbia are in a similar situation so you know what I’m talking about. I came to Serbia a dozen of times and I have been on FEST several times, the first time was somewhere in 1987, when Yugoslavia still existed. It is very difficult to describe feelings related to the dissapearance of a country. This is what I tried to show in my film; the feeling of people who never dreamt it would happen, but also to describe the changes in the world that affected the breakup of the former USSR. I couldn’t say that I would be able to precisely say everything that has happened, but I am sure I will be in some fifteen years. Presently I know that too little time has passed and that only the generations of our grand children will be able to define the events. What we can talk about is the awareness that the country we were born in is gone, that we are sorry and that we feel nostalgia for the things we lost.
The film I am working on currently is based on Chekhov’s Pavillion no. 6. I have been thinking about this project for a long time. Twenty years ago, I was considering its realization and I even found an Italian producer. In the original casting, the role should have been played by Marcello Mastroiani. I have long worked on the script, we have adapted it and transferred the story to the contemporary times. However, the Italians wanted more of a classical approach and we gave up the shooting. Twenty years later, I recalled everything I wanted, remodernized the story (it is happening today, twenty years later). The sound of the film is currently awaiting to be mixed and I hope the premiere will be held in mid-March, says Mr. Karen Shahnzarov.
